    He is actually saying, "It will KEAL"; which is an acronym for 'Keep Everyone ALive'.... This acronym is used in his seminars and within his training environments as a means of motivating and reassuring those he is training/mentoring that the weapon or technique being utilized will do as it's intended (prevent you or those you love from being mortally wounded/killed) and not fail you when the chips are down and you're defending your life or the lives of those around you.

    This chefs knife is about ready to go out the door. 207 layers of 15n20 & 1084 with stabilized spalted birch scales set off with black cloth micarta liners 47E3ECB1-159B-45B7-A477-9D5DB93CF63B.jpg20298EF1-5D9F-47A7-8B09-BBE164B313F2.jpg9E9B1318-7C4D-4A47-98DA-2E85B70ABA84.jpgF4BF8464-A481-4302-9CF9-D7F91364B0F1.jpg
